加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0818zz.cn/)- 智能数字人、图像技术、AI开发硬件、云计算、智能营销!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

编程安全基石:优选语言、精控函数、规范变量

发布时间:2026-04-03 09:17:41 所属栏目:语言 来源:DaWei
导读:  编程安全是软件开发中不可忽视的重要环节,而选择合适的编程语言是构建安全代码的第一步。不同语言在设计时对安全性的考虑程度不同,例如C语言虽然灵活但容易出现内存泄漏和缓冲区溢出问题,而Rust则通过所有权机

  编程安全是软件开发中不可忽视的重要环节,而选择合适的编程语言是构建安全代码的第一步。不同语言在设计时对安全性的考虑程度不同,例如C语言虽然灵活但容易出现内存泄漏和缓冲区溢出问题,而Rust则通过所有权机制有效防止了这些问题的发生。因此,在项目初期就应根据需求选择安全性更高的语言。


AI做图,仅供参考

  函数的设计与使用同样影响程序的安全性。每个函数应尽量保持单一职责,避免功能混杂导致逻辑复杂。同时,函数参数应严格校验,防止非法输入引发异常或漏洞。合理使用返回值和错误处理机制,能够有效提升程序的健壮性和安全性。


  变量的命名与管理也是保障代码安全的关键因素。清晰、有意义的变量名有助于开发者理解代码逻辑,减少误操作的风险。同时,应避免全局变量的滥用,限制变量的作用域,以降低意外修改的可能性。对于敏感数据,应采取加密或权限控制等措施加以保护。


  良好的编码习惯能显著提升程序的安全性。遵循统一的代码规范,如缩进、注释和格式化,不仅便于团队协作,也能减少因格式混乱导致的错误。定期进行代码审查和安全测试,可以及时发现潜在风险,确保代码质量。


  编程安全并非一蹴而就,而是需要持续关注和改进的过程。从语言选择到函数设计,再到变量管理,每一步都至关重要。只有将这些基础要素落实到位,才能为软件系统筑起坚实的防线。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章